The Selection Test will be Objective type and of 3 hours duration with Basic and Fundamental questions in the subjects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ics covering

the syllabus till last examination faced by the student (irrespective of any Board) till the date of Selection Test. A few questions to check the student's IQ may also be
asked.
There may be variety of questions with "exactly one" and / or "One or more than one" correct alternative(s), match the columns, True / False, Fill in the blanks etc.
For the questions having one or more than one correct answer(s); in that case the marks will be awarded only when the student has chosen/marked all the correct
answers. e.g. A question is having three correct answers and the student has marked all the three correct answers; he/she shall be awarded full marks. In any other
case viz. (one correct & two wrong OR two correct & one wrong OR one correct, one wrong & one blank OR two correct & one blank etc.); no marks shall be given.
The institute shall provide the Test paper along with answer sheet. The answer sheet will be ORS (Objective Response Sheet) type. A student has to darken the
corresponding bubble for the correct answer with the help of HB pencil only. You can see the Sample Papers Booklet for Specimen Copy of ORS Sheet as reference.
The question paper language for ResoNET will be English & Hindi.
There may be negative marking.

Q.1 Will the preparation at Resonance help my ward to undertake JEE (Main/ Advanced) competently?
Ans. JEE (Main/ Advanced) 2016 is aimed at testing problem solving skills in the Physics, Chemistry, Maths portion of NCERT syllabus of class XI &
XII. Only top 2, 00,000 candidates (including all categories) who will qualify in Paper I of JEE (Main)-2016 & student need to be in top 20 percentile
in their respective board in class XII or must have scored 75% (For GEN/OBC) or 70% (For SC/ST) in Class - XII Board examinations to be eligible to
get a seat in IITs. To get a seat in NIT/IITs & other CFTIs : a common merit list will be prepared by giving 40% weightage to class XII board & 60%
weightage to JEE (Main) 2016 performance. The course curriculum will comprise of coverage of the board syllabus, giving them a Board Pattern
Work Sheets & Board Pattern Test to help the students attempt the board exam as well as advanced level questions of Physics, Chemistry, and
Maths in JEE (Main / Advanced) with confidence and accuracy.
